Big studios can write custom code to suit their productions using the software’s development kit. The most significant thing that sets it apart from other 3D packages - and the reason it is used so widely in these major industries - is that it is highly customizable. Maya was developed for the film industry and is now being used for design, visual effects, games, film, animation, visualization and simulation. Maya (or Autodesk Maya, having recently been acquired by Autodesk) is powerful 3D modeling, animation, texturing, rendering and visual effects software.
